JUN -06 -1996 13:39 NAC 612 595 9837 P.04/04 <br />City of Little Canada, Minnesota <br />Ordinance <br />AN ORDINANCE AMENDING SECTION 915 OF THE LITTLE CANADA CITY CODE, <br />KNOWN AS THE ZONdNG ORDINANCE, BY AMENDING THE PLANNED UNIT <br />DEVELOPMENT DISTRICT TO EXCEPT CERTAIN USES FROM THE DISTRICT. <br />The City Council of the City of Little Canada hereby ordains: <br />Section 1. <br />Section 915.020 is hereby amended in its entirety to read as follows: <br />915.020 APPLICATION. Except for the uses listed in this subsection, all permitted, <br />Petted accessory, or conditional uses contained in Sections 905 through 915 of this Ordinance <br />shall be treated as permitted uses within a PUD District to eliminate the overlapping procedural <br />requirements of individual conditional use provisions. <br />A. Exceptions. The following uses are not allowed in the PUD District: <br />1. Motor Fuel Stations <br />2. Automobile Repair - Major <br />3. Automobile Repair - Minor <br />4, Motor Vehicle Sales Lots <br />5. Car Washes <br />6. Motor Vehicle Tire and Battery Service <br />Section 2. <br />This Ordinance shall take effect and be in full force from and after Its passage and publication. <br />CITY OF LITTLE CANADA <br />ATTEST; <br />Joel Hanson, Administrator <br />AYES: <br />NAYS: <br />Michael I.
